Yes, but mine would not light up completely at all. The ballast would screech. I switched sides on the ballasts and the same side did it again. Must be something with the voltage draw during startup. This relay wires directly to the positive terminal of the power block and has a fuse inline. Once I did that, they have worked flawlessly for six months.
